I’m wondering if anyone can help or has had any similar issues: my battery light comes on momentarily and either goes off after a couple of minutes OR when I turn the engine off and on again.

I’ve taken it to a mechanic and he said it’s nothing they can see. The alternator went about 2 years ago and it seems to have started after that, but have had no other issues.

Everything works on the car while the light is on, it doesn’t cut anything out and turning different things off doesn’t make the light go off.

It sounds like you have a fault with the smart charging circuit. After the alternator was replaced has the battery been replaced ?

Do a reset on the BMS also check the the battery negative lead to the chassis has a good clean contact (no rust or paint).
